Some time back, Neetu Kapoor along with Varun Dhawan and Maniesh Paul tested positive for COVID. The trio contracted the virus while shooting for Jug Jugg Jeeyo, helmed by Good Newwz director Raj Mehta, in Chandigarh. Soon after learning about them contracting the virus, the trio isolated themselves and Ranbir Kapoor arranged an air ambulance for his mother. Neetu Kapoor, who was air dashed from Chandigarh to Mumbai and continues to stay in self-isolation. It was just this afternoon, the veteran actress released a statement where she confirmed the same. In her released statement, Neetu Kapoor assured her fans that she’s feeling better now.

Late Rishi Kapoor’s brother Randhir Kapoor recently spoke to a digital portal and gave us an update on Neetu Kapoor’s health. The legendary actor revealed in his latest interview that Neetu is asymptomatic. Speaking to ETimes, Neetu Kapoor’s brother-in-law Randhir Kapoor said, “Neetu has quarantined herself at home. Having said that, she is asymptomatic and recovering well.” Her recently released statement read, “Earlier this week I tested positive for Covid-19. All safety measures are being followed and I am thankful to the authorities for all their help and quick response. I am in self-quarantine, taking medication on my doctor''s advice and feeling better.”

Earlier, Varun Dhawan had shared a selfie and wrote, “So as I returned to work in the pandemic era I have contracted #covid_19 All precautions were taken by the production but still nothing is certain in life especially not covid-19. So please be extra careful I believe I could have been more careful. I see the get well soon messages and my spirits are high taking each day at a time thank u.”


After making the COVID-19 announcement, VD made headlines when he gave an earful to a troll who had accused the actor of faking COVID-19.
